|
Segment Information (Details) - Schedule of Long-Lived Assets By Geographic Location - USD ($)
$ in Thousands
|
Dec. 31, 2023
|
Dec. 31, 2022
|Schedule of Long-Lived Assets By Geographic Location [Line Items]
|Long-lived assets by geographic location
|$ 24,022
|$ 24,547
|Middle East [Member]
|Schedule of Long-Lived Assets By Geographic Location [Line Items]
|Long-lived assets by geographic location
|21,346
|21,765
|Africa [Member]
|Schedule of Long-Lived Assets By Geographic Location [Line Items]
|Long-lived assets by geographic location
|96
|188
|UK [Member]
|Schedule of Long-Lived Assets By Geographic Location [Line Items]
|Long-lived assets by geographic location
|1,839
|2,482
|Asia [Member]
|Schedule of Long-Lived Assets By Geographic Location [Line Items]
|Long-lived assets by geographic location
|17
|8
|Europe [Member]
|Schedule of Long-Lived Assets By Geographic Location [Line Items]
|Long-lived assets by geographic location
|458
|20
|North America [Member]
|Schedule of Long-Lived Assets By Geographic Location [Line Items]
|Long-lived assets by geographic location
|$ 266
|$ 84
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Amount after depreciation of long-lived, physical assets used to produce goods and services and not intended for resale, classified as other.
+ Details
No definition available.
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details